Apply spouse visa extension with council rented accommodation

Post by spreekhan » Tue Jul 02, 2019 1:00 pm

Hi.
I have house from council I'm paying rent .
Rental agreement on my name only.
I want to apply my wife and daughter first visa extension.

Does this count as public funds on their visa.
I meet financial requirements.

And my second question.

When my daughter and wife get extension.
On ILR I need to meet again income requirements.
Or just completed 5 year basis they get ILR.

My second child born in UK have British passport.
Thankx

Re: Apply spouse visa extension with council rented accommodation

Post by seagul » Tue Jul 02, 2019 7:19 pm

spreekhan wrote:
Tue Jul 02, 2019 1:00 pm
Hi.
I have house from council I'm paying rent .
Rental agreement on my name only.
I want to apply my wife and daughter first visa extension.

Does this count as public funds on their visa.
I meet financial requirements.
No issue as its in your name only but you will need NOC letter from council to allow your wife & daughter to live there.
spreekhan wrote:
Tue Jul 02, 2019 1:00 pm
And my second question.

When my daughter and wife get extension.
On ILR I need to meet again income requirements.
Or just completed 5 year basis they get ILR.

My second child born in UK have British passport.
Thankx
Financial requirement will need to be met throughout from 1st spouse visa application to ILR (SET M) application.
